Repatriation ceremony pays final respects to war pilot in Kobrin

BREST, 13 December (BelTA) – A repatriation ceremony to pay final respects to pilot of the Great Patriotic War Piotr Shmygov was held in Korbrin on 11 December.

On 17 September, members of the historical-patriotic search unit Aviapoisk-Brest unearthed parts of a bomber between the villages of Polyatichi and Batchi and found the mummified remains of Piotr Shmygov. Junior Sergeant Piotr Shmygov served in the 140th Bomber Aviation Regiment, which in the first days of the war was based at the airfield near Orsha.

The pilot went on his last flight on 24 June 1941. For 80 years, the pilot was considered as missing.

Maksim Kuchmin, the great-nephew of the pilot, and the head of the Velikodvorsky village administration Yuri Ukhvatkin came to Korin to return Piotr Shmygin to his native land for burial. The remains of the defender will be buried with full honors in the village of Velikodvorsky, Gus-Khrustalny District, Vladimir Oblast of Russia, on 13 December.
